The portrait painter and miniaturist Henry Benbridge was born in Philadelphia, where he was baptized on May 27, 1744, at Christ Church. After the death of his father in 1751, he was raised by his mother and her second husband, a wealthy Scottish merchant. Benbridge attended th...
